  5. 5. Bioethanol Production from Lignocellulosic Materials: Some studies on Sugarcane Bagasse and Paja Brava

    Author : Cristhian Carrasco; Avdelningen för kemiteknik;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; Paja Brava Sugarcane Bagasse Saccharomyces cerevisiae Pichia stipitis;

    Abstract : The commercial feasibility of ethanol production from biomass is dependent on the availability of lignocellulose in large amounts at low cost. Various kinds of agricultural residues are of interest, due to the fact that these feedstocks have well-established cultivation procedures already in place, as well as technology for harvest and transportation.
